Received: by 2002:a25:6193:0:0:0:0:0 with SMTP id v141csp4097555ybb; Tue, 7 Apr 2020 00:18:02 -0700 (PDT) X-Google-Smtp-Source: APiQypLDdWrRoU+1yk5AwzJMZvTi9hZfkvJrry8v5JnqZs4B9dI+dX26GrOUvLhx+NDoRG5mMUTR X-Received: by 2002:a9d:6a95:: with SMTP id l21mr447180otq.237.1586243882458; Tue, 07 Apr 2020 00:18:02 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1586243882; cv=none; d=google.com; s=arc-20160816; b=kQ3hHL1/63LdLSOpwCDJvvY9oI99s8DffELx+rU7dOudV9FSDU9I8j0KedW3SoySNv J4iqExEDrzD6hErXctZ4cwrWx2LuIBJDNf0BrGr1+AZ0MVmp5xPD3Ob8L75lsgmlI9+m sNQ0VoRVAiQvjfbRPLzfF8KfkWc+70pRlvxXV5a541i45Hfzas5W6urc0grzi4nI8k+N VF7Fh8cvbGpATtfsjQsOIpd2smtAYzPxh6NPLl7fYMW1rW/+lj7HT3lYdzDdgdbXdvld ZN6F7glbYJ0ve18yGK53OormrZyKcJOAghXcvEIgT/bMsswI85HFFNZtMg8qwtSTPxzm m+ng==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:cc:to:subject:message-id:date:from :in-reply-to:references:mime-version; bh=B5xikFbGzKAB1v4tOO+dSzm/t4TIX3m1tvCf8H29tf4=; b=yhBDGEihaXtGg5xmq593xzmZ233DwMuLno7CyiLFpZMirkdkihSjWUnc8/4JREVIe4 cT50cXGO7iB3LiSAH9a1iClcXazV52Xru5APvknD7CHYxI4TV9kp74XxcwLq88CQcxZ1 10w2Aj1Qn6LPf8OoHo0U1ccSAzSiATpAY/+zK1x8egAkNTpTXNx/PEr8VsVVhvQmPB3g jOwbYjGB2cO5Ezrk5InFjvdQoo+i+nxmXScT8GIa7/9IuN/CxG8btwZkXW8yExnjLZuq apA/c41sHJZ+PMycaUrWTd78Waxa0+MGplTaEedD7v0VdjDX5SW861Nck332Q7iONw3C uxxg== ARC-Authentication-Results: i=1; m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id n82si320760oib.123.2020.04.07.00.17.49; Tue, 07 Apr 2020 00:18:02 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1727192AbgDGHRI (ORCPT + 99 others); Tue, 7 Apr 2020 03:17:08 -0400 Received: from mail-ot1-f68.google.com ([209.85.210.68]:46920 "EHLO mail-ot1-f68.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726591AbgDGHRI (ORCPT ); Tue, 7 Apr 2020 03:17:08 -0400 Received: by mail-ot1-f68.google.com with SMTP id 111so686020oth.13; Tue, 07 Apr 2020 00:17:07 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:mime-version:references:in-reply-to:from:date :message-id:subject:to:cc; bh=B5xikFbGzKAB1v4tOO+dSzm/t4TIX3m1tvCf8H29tf4=; b=oGfvh4iRqDWzXiWxilwTYAWAV3EJI/4ElnQj/oDAcTLgxVU0bmjOWVsfv4xdDl8c0e q8sQrLmUn945WOkne+K2r8Hl68XSkMgD62YWYJYoF2S9L6kVf36hrkljzGCrkCmKQfs1 0fQECV/hMQt8gWZfDSrYrZ1czu3DlMLwBL7LVj/bWeuCqFn0ahS1Dpb6dw/qjpwKtym4 CSKuQLfL0BMFBf5Pi97WcWuWyJbJQPyo0X4bYUAytQRn/28KXVMW3vD7uRr8adjOfUZh haWJrZWN4ooLc5Ck+cnyI9FjTth/AMjGFs183WL8KfagdCSjYLX8Y5lTSuamILX1ti9c UxBA== X-Gm-Message-State: AGi0PuaYFPUhaSE9UgiMGUYYbPE0zSfFLxjf3wbFumr5oT+/drfjIJR0 1RbL5sJ4d9yo0tM9psqWFsGJ10cCJZKkVk/L2OE= X-Received: by 2002:a05:6830:15c2:: with SMTP id j2mr439913otr.107.1586243827132; Tue, 07 Apr 2020 00:17:07 -0700 (PDT) MIME-Version: 1.0 References: <1586191361-16598-1-git-send-email-prabhakar.mahadev-lad.rj@bp.renesas.com> <1586191361-16598-3-git-send-email-prabhakar.mahadev-lad.rj@bp.renesas.com> In-Reply-To: <1586191361-16598-3-git-send-email-prabhakar.mahadev-lad.rj@bp.renesas.com> From: Geert Uytterhoeven Date: Tue, 7 Apr 2020 09:16:55 +0200 Message-ID: Subject: Re: [PATCH v5 2/5] media: i2c: ov5645: Drop reading clock-frequency dt-property To: Lad Prabhakar Cc: Laurent Pinchart , Sakari Ailus , Mauro Carvalho Chehab , Rob Herring , Mark Rutland , Shawn Guo , Sascha Hauer , Pengutronix Kernel Team , Fabio Estevam , NXP Linux Team , Kieran Bingham , Geert Uytterhoeven , Linux Media Mailing List , "open list:OPEN FIRMWARE AND FLATTENED DEVICE TREE BINDINGS" , Linux Kernel Mailing List , Linux ARM , Lad Prabhakar Content-Type: text/plain; charset="UTF-8"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org Hi Prabhakar, On Mon, Apr 6, 2020 at 6:43 PM Lad Prabhakar wrote: > Modes in the driver are based on xvclk frequency fixed to 24MHz, but where > as the OV5645 sensor can support the xvclk frequency ranging from 6MHz to > 24MHz. So instead making clock-frequency as dt-property just let the > driver enforce the required clock frequency. > > Signed-off-by: Lad Prabhakar Reviewed-by: Geert Uytterhoeven However, still wondering about the "xvclk" name above and in the definition below. Is this the naming from the datasheet? The DT bindings nor the driver use the "xvclk" naming. > --- a/drivers/media/i2c/ov5645.c > +++ b/drivers/media/i2c/ov5645.c > @@ -61,6 +61,8 @@ > #define OV5645_SDE_SAT_U 0x5583 > #define OV5645_SDE_SAT_V 0x5584 > > +#define OV5645_XVCLK_FREQ 24000000 > + Gr{oetje,eeting}s, Geert -- Geert Uytterhoeven -- There's lots of Linux beyond ia32 -- geert@linux-m68k.org In personal conversations with technical people, I call myself a hacker. But when I'm talking to journalists I just say "programmer" or something like that. -- Linus Torvalds